Symptoms Of Low Testosterone

Testosterone replacement therapy (TRT) is designed to restore healthy hormone levels and help you reclaim your best self. Common issues that may improve with treatment include:

  • Low Energy and Fatigue: Feeling worn down no matter how much rest you get.
  • Loss of Muscle Mass and Strength: Struggling to build or maintain muscle despite your efforts.
  • Weight Gain and Increased Body Fat: Especially around the waist.
  • Mood Shifts: Irritability, low motivation, or a sense of being “off.”
  • Reduced Libido and Sexual Performance: Decreased desire or difficulty maintaining performance.
  • Cognitive Fog: Trouble concentrating or remembering details.
  • Bone Health Concerns: Weaker bones, higher risk of fractures.

What TRT is not

Testosterone Replacement Therapy (TRT) is not a shortcut, a steroid cycle, or a “quick fix.” It is not bodybuilding-level dosing, and it’s not about pushing hormone levels beyond normal physiologic ranges. Our goal is medical optimization for men with documented deficiency and symptoms — not performance enhancement or supratherapeutic dosing.

TRT is also not a one-size-fits-all treatment. It requires proper evaluation, lab confirmation, and ongoing monitoring to ensure safety and effectiveness. It isn’t appropriate for everyone, and it should never be started without a thorough medical assessment and follow-up plan.

Testosterone Replacement Therapy (TRT) – Frequently Asked Questions

What is TRT?
TRT (Testosterone Replacement Therapy) is a medical treatment used to restore testosterone levels in men with clinically low testosterone, helping improve energy, mood, strength, and overall well-being.


What symptoms might suggest low testosterone?
Common symptoms include fatigue, low libido, erectile dysfunction, decreased muscle mass, increased body fat, brain fog, and low motivation.


How do I know if I qualify for TRT?
You’ll need both symptoms and confirmed low testosterone levels on lab testing. We evaluate your labs and overall health before starting treatment.


What forms of TRT do you offer?
TRT can be administered through injections, creams, or other methods depending on your needs and preferences. Most patients use injections that are given 1-3 times a week for consistency and effectiveness.


How quickly will I feel results?
Some patients notice improvements in energy and mood within a few weeks. Full benefits (body composition, strength, libido) typically develop over 2–3 months.


Is TRT safe?
When prescribed and monitored properly, TRT is generally safe. We perform regular lab work and follow-up visits to ensure optimal levels and minimize risks.


Will TRT affect my fertility?
Yes—TRT can significantly reduce sperm production. If you plan to have children, we can use additional medications to help preserve or restore fertility.


Do I have to stay on TRT forever?
TRT is typically a long-term treatment. If stopped, testosterone levels usually return to baseline over time, and symptoms may return.


Are there side effects?
Possible side effects include acne, fluid retention, elevated red blood cell count, and increased estrogen levels. These are monitored and managed as part of your care.


How often do I need labs or follow-ups?
Labs are typically checked every 3–6 months, depending on your treatment stage and stability.
